Palworld Just Left Early Access, and the 1.0 Patch Notes Ran 27 Pages

Palworld hit version 1.0 on July 10, opening the World Tree endgame, adding dozens of Pals, and landing on PS5. A rundown of what's new and whether it's worth a return trip.

What our PC gaming news covers

PC gaming is the widest tent in the hobby: Steam sales, launcher drama, mod scenes and the constant march of hardware. Our PC gaming news keeps up with the releases and patches worth your attention, the storefront changes that affect what you can play, and the ecosystem quirks that come with gaming on an open platform.

We skip the spec-sheet worship and focus on what actually improves your sessions: which updates fix real problems, which launches are worth the day-one download, and which trends are shaping the platform you already love.
